Animation
on websites is a mixed blessing - sometimes exciting but quite often
frustrating for your visitors because of the time taken to download.
Dreamweaver offers some basic animated, or moving, actions, which add
excitement to your website without slowing it down.
Rollovers:
A rollover describes itself well - it’s an action that happens
when you roll the mouse over a picture and it swaps to another picture
and back again. This might be a good event to show an older man in one
picture as a young boy in another picture or, as in our example, show
a picture of a Muslim Mosque swap to become a picture of a Christian
Cathedral.
To prepare a rollover, you need two pictures of the same
dimensions which will be the swap images. Our pictures, below, have
been prepared in Fireworks.
Go to Insert > Interactive Images > Rollover Image.
A Dialogue box will appear to locate your rollover images and select
alternative text.
Using our example, fill in as follows:
Image name : Worship
Original image: mosque.jpg (browse to pix folder)
Rollover image: bigben3.jpg (browse to pix folder)
Alternative text: Towering centres of spiritual worship
When clicked, go to URL:
HTTP://www.thomsonfoundation.co.uk/webguide/index
